Solution Overview

Problem

Existing camera helmets require chin straps for attachment, which are difficult to connect and uncomfortable, and they do not allow the camera to be positioned for the wearer to view the screen or know the camera's direction, leading to poor recordings.

Innovation Solution

A head frame for cameras with a modular design, including a forehead, back, top, and chin portion, all interconnected and adjustable to fit snugly on the user's head, along with a camera mount on the chin portion that allows for hands-free operation and adjustable positioning of the camera.

Data Source

PatentUS20250203186A1Head frame for cameras
Publication Date: 2025.06.19 LEWIS MATTHEW C

AI summary

A head frame for cameras that includes a forehead portion, a back head portion, a top head portion, and a chin portion all interconnected and adjustable to fit a user's head snugly. A camera mount is connected to the chin portion and is adapted to releasably hold a camera thereto, such that a user can use the camera in a hands-free mode.
